Leinwand Lab research using pythons to give insights into human heart disease featured in several media outlets

Leinwand Lab research published in PNAS describes how the extreme changes in physiological, mechanical, and biophysical properties of python hearts in response to eating could pave inroads towards fighting cardiac fibrosis, a major human health problem where the heart becomes very stiff and loses function.
